India lose 1-4 to Thailand in Sudirman Cup

The development jeopardises the chances of qualifying for the knockout stage of the mixed team badminton championship

The men’s duo of MR Arjun and Dhruv Kapila were the only bright spot as India suffered a 1-4 loss to Thailand in their group A opener, jeopardising the chances of qualifying for the knockout stage of the Sudirman Cup mixed team badminton championship here on Sunday.

With PV Sindhu and the men’s doubles duo of Chirag Shetty and Satwiksairaj Rankireddy missing in action, the onus was on senior players such as Kidambi Srikanth and women’s doubles pair of Ashwini Ponnappa and N Sikki Reddy to carry the team through.

However, Srikanth and the duo of Ashwini and Sikki lost their respective matches, while the young Malvika Bansod also went down fighting in women’s singles as India’s fate against Thailand was sealed after the first four matches.

Former world No. 1 Srikanth went down 9-21, 19-21 to Kunlavut Vitidsarn.

Sikki and Ashwini lost 21-23, 8-21 to world No. 8 combination of Jongkolphan Kititharakul and Rawinda Prajongjai. Arjun and Kapila’s 21-18, 21-17 win over Supak Jomkoh and Kittinupong Kedren in men’s doubles was the only highlight for India.
